Austrian toddler dies after being left in a hot car
The child was left in car in Nenzing in Vorarlberg. Photo: Welleschik

A 19-month-old boy died in Austria after being left in a hot car by his 17-year-old mother and her boyfriend, police said on Thursday.

Not wanting to wake him after a long car journey, the couple left the child asleep while they want upstairs for a nap in the western town of Nenzing.

Later the boyfriend rushed down to the car, which was in a secluded spot, and found the child's lifeless body, Vorarlberg state police said.

"An autopsy... in Innsbruck established the cause of death as heat stroke," a statement said.

The couple are receiving counselling.

Temperatures at the time were around C30 (86 Fahrenheit).
